Roberta succeeded in suing her employer, Flack Inc,.under Title VII. Which of the following are remedies available to her?

Option 1: Financial compensation
Option 2: Job reinstatement
Option 3: Training programs
Option 4: Company expansion

Final answer:

Under Title VII, remedies available to someone who successfully sues their employer for employment discrimination may include financial compensation, job reinstatement, and training programs.

Step-by-step explanation:

Under Title VII of the Civil Rights Act of 1964, remedies available to someone who successfully sues their employer for employment discrimination can include financial compensation, job reinstatement, and training programs.

However, company expansion is not typically considered a remedy under Title VII. The purpose of these remedies is to provide redress for the harm suffered by the individual as a result of the discrimination they faced.
